Rating: Summary: The best in scholorship and illustrations Review: Alexander and Pacht are simpley the best in Medieval scholorship. This book has been one of my favorites since a class in Manuscriopt Illumination. This book gives the basics with out being to large to digest. It provides fantastic illustrations and bibliography that should send even the most jaded art historian to their knees with gratitude. This book is good for hard core historians, lovers of illuminated pages, medieval history or art buffs and any one in love with line, color and decoration for the sake of decoration. Alexander and Pacht are clear knowledgeable writers who love to point out the details and side stories that make art and history so facinating to comb through. It is a pleasure to just turn the pages and study the art work. This book will give you a new appriciation of the "dark ages" and the legacy of art that was left for us.
